Liverpool are expected to make a move for Brighton midfielder Yves Bissouma this summer, according to reports in England.
The Malian is said to be the primary target to replace Georginio Wijnaldum but supporters on Twitter are divided over whether the 24-year-old is the right option:

Bissouma certainly has all the attributes to play the Wijnaldum role. He is very capable in possession and he is able to dribble out of trouble if required.
The Reds will not, though, have a clear run to secure the midfielder’s signature. Both Arsenal and Manchester United are believed to be interested in the player. The Gunners, especially, are thought to be a major rival with reports in London claiming Bissouma would favour a move to the Emirates.
There is also the transfer fee, with Brighton expected to hold out for at least £40m when the transfer window opens, so it remains to be seen how this move will play out.
